The COLORSOFT PROSTHETIC Tinted Soft Contact lens is indicated for daily wear to enhance or alter the apparent eye color, including ocular masking, either in sighted or non-sighted eyes that require a prosthetic contact lens for cosmetic management of conditions such as comeal, iris or lens abnormalities. The lens may also be prescribed for occlusive therapy for conditions such as diplopia, amblyopia or extreme photophobia. The lens may be disinfected using a chemical disinfection system only.
The COLORSOFT PROSTHETIC Tinted Soft Contact Lens are lens that have been previously prescribed for a specific patient. They have been supplied to Colorsoft Laboratories to be modified by a tinting process using color additives that have been listed as safe for contact lenses in accordance with the FDA's color additive regulations. The color additives are used in amounts not to exceed the minimum reasonably required to accomplish the intended coloring effect. As part of the manufacturing process, the lenses containing the color additives are thoroughly washed to remove unbound reactive color additives. The manufacturing process alters and/or changes the specifications to the clear version of a contact lens by affixing a listed reactive color additive on that portion of the anterior (front) surface of the lens that corresponds to the iris. The COLORSOFT PROSTHETIC contact lenses are tinted to the eyecare professional instructions. The prosthetic color additive effect is formed by reacting one or more of the reactive color additives listed in this paragraph with (poly hydroxyethyl methacrylate). The reactive color additives that may be used either alone or in combination are: reactive black 5, reactive blue 19, reactive blue 19, reactive blue 4, reactive blue 163. reactive red 11. reactive red 180. reactive vellow 15, reactive yellow 86, or reactive orange 78. The color additives used are not removed by lens handling or approved cleaning/disinfecting procedures. The prosthetic lens tinting process does not alter the optical and/or performance characteristics of the finished tinted soft contact lens.

The COLORSOFT. Color Enhanced Tinted Soft Contact Lens is indicated for daily wear to enhance and/or alter the apparent eve color. The COLORSOFT visitint provides for ease of patient handling and does not effect iris color.
Except for decreased light transmittance due to the tint intensity, the pre-tinted lens optical parameters remain the same as originally prescribed for the user prior to tinting. The lens is to be disinfected according to the original lens manufacturer's recommendation.
COLORSOFT. Color Enhanced Tinted Soft Contact Lens are color enhanced soft contact lenses that have been previously prescribed for a specific patient. They have been supplied to Colorsoft Laboratories to be modified by a tinting process using color additives that have been listed as safe for contact lenses in accordance with the FDA's color additive regulations. The color additives are used in amounts not to exceed the minimum reasonably required to accomplish the intended coloring effect. As part of the manufacturing process, the lenses containing the color additives are thoroughly washed to remove unbound reactive color additives. The manufacturing process alters and/or changes the specifications to the clear version of a contact lens by affixing a listed color reactive additive on that portion of the anterior (front) surface of the lens that corresponds to the iris. The COLORSOFT. Color Enhanced Tinted Soft Contact Lens are available in a light, medium or dark shade of the following enhance colors; Colorsoft Blue, Deep Blue, Aspen Green, Aquamarine, Yellow, Violet, Red, Chocolate, and Amber. COLORSOFT, Color Enhanced Tinted Soft Contact Lens are also available in a standard blue visibility-handling tint.
The color additive effect is formed by reacting one or more of the reactive color additives listed in this paragraph with (poly hydroxyethyl methacrylate). The reactive color additives that may be used either alone or in combination are: reactive blue 21, reactive blue 21, reactive blue 19, reactive blue 4, reactive blue 163, reactive red 11, reactive red 180, reactive yellow 15, reactive yellow 86, or reactive orange 78. The color additives used are not removed by lens handling and cleaning/disinfecting procedures. Except for affecting the amount of light transmittance through the lens, the coloring process does not alter the original characteristics of the pre-tinted lens.
The following are tint patterns available to the practitioner:
- Clear Pupil diameter (2,00mm to 8,00mm), standard is 4,5mm.
- Annular (iris) diameter (8.00mm to 13.5mm), standard is 11.5mm diameter.
- -Black pupil diameter (2.0mm to 12.5mm), standard is 4.0mm diameter.
